在移动互联网时代,小程序作为一种轻量级的应用程序,因其便捷性、易用性而广受欢迎。对于新手来说,掌握小程序开发技巧并实践是快速入门的关键。以下是一份详细的指南,帮助你轻松入门并掌握小程序开发技巧,同时分享一些实战案例。
小程序开发基础
1. 了解小程序概念
小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念,用户扫一扫或者搜一下即可打开应用。这种模式使得应用获取流量更加容易,也使得应用传播更迅速。
2. 学习开发环境
微信小程序的开发主要依赖于微信提供的开发工具,即微信开发者工具。此外,还需要了解HTML、CSS和JavaScript等前端技术。
3. 熟悉小程序框架
微信小程序提供了自己的框架,包括WXML(微信标记语言)、WXSS(微信样式表)和JavaScript。这些框架是开发小程序的基础。
入门技巧
1. 学习基础知识
- HTML/CSS/JavaScript:掌握这三个前端技术是小程序开发的基础。
- 微信小程序API:了解微信小程序提供的API,包括网络请求、存储、分享等。
2. 阅读官方文档
微信官方文档提供了全面的技术指南,包括开发指南、API文档、组件库等。新手应充分利用这些资源。
3. 参与社区交流
加入微信小程序开发社区,与其他开发者交流心得,学习实战经验。
实战案例分享
案例一:简易天气查询小程序
1. 功能描述
用户输入城市名,小程序返回该城市的天气信息。
2. 实现步骤
- 使用微信小程序API获取天气数据。
- 设计简单的用户界面,包括输入框和显示区域。
- 将获取的天气数据展示在界面上。
3. 代码示例
// 获取天气数据
wx.request({
url: 'https://api.weather.com/weather', // 假设的API地址
method: 'GET',
data: {
city: '北京'
},
success: function(res) {
// 处理数据并展示在界面上
}
});
案例二:音乐播放器小程序
1. 功能描述
用户可以选择歌曲,小程序实现播放、暂停、快进、快退等功能。
2. 实现步骤
- 使用微信小程序组件库中的音乐组件。
- 设计用户界面,包括播放按钮、进度条等。
- 处理音乐播放逻辑。
3. 代码示例
// 播放音乐
this.setData({
audioContext: wx.createInnerAudioContext(),
audioContext.src: 'http://example.com/music.mp3'
});
this.audioContext.play();
总结
通过以上指南和案例分享,相信新手们已经对小程序开发有了初步的了解。只要坚持学习与实践,掌握小程序开发技巧并非难事。祝大家在小程序开发的道路上越走越远!
